Raman spectroscopic study of H2O and D2O water solutions of glycine

Sažetak
The Raman spectra of glycine molecule have been studied for solid state, as well as for ordinary and heavy water solutions. Some new bands were observed, causing our assignment to differ from previous two and yet reconciling them both. In the concentration dependence study unusual downshift and intensity change of certain bands were noticed. This is explained by assumption of the Fermi resonance model and a weak hydrogen bonding arising between glycine and solvent molecules
